An Original Vintage Theatrical Folded Insert Movie Poster (measures 14" x 36" [36 x 91 cm]) (Learn More) Trailing the Killer, the 1932 Herman C. Raymaker German Shepherd canine dog outdoors hunting adventure thriller ("Savage America - Epic of its untamed wilds!"; "Story by Jackson Richards") starring Francis McDonald, Heinie Conklin, Joe De La Cruz, Tom London, and Caesar the Dog. Condition: good to very good. The poster has slightly darkened and it has a few tears of varying lengths around the edges and most are repaired with tape from the back. It has some wear along the folds, but overall it is in pretty nice condition. Learn More about condition grades
